Key Features:

  • Access to over 50 top attractions and activities in Stockholm
  • Flexibility to customize your own itinerary
  • Choice of a 1, 2, 3, 4, 5, or 7-day pass
  • Savings of up to 50% compared to individual ticket prices
  • Fast-track entry to select attractions, avoiding long queues
  • Complimentary guidebook with maps and insider tips
  • Available for adults and children

Top Attractions Covered:

The Stockholm Go City All-Inclusive Pass offers access to a wide range of attractions that cater to different interests and preferences. Here are just a few of the must-visit attractions included:

  • The Royal Palace and Royal Apartments
  • Vasa Museum
  • Skansen Open-Air Museum
  • ABBA The Museum
  • The Nobel Museum
  • Stockholm City Hall
  • Gröna Lund amusement park
  • Boat tours in the stunning archipelago

How to Make the Most of Your All-Inclusive Pass:

To ensure you have a fantastic time exploring Stockholm with the All-Inclusive Pass, here are some tips and suggestions:

Plan Ahead:

  • Research the attractions and activities available to prioritize your must-visit places.
  • Create a rough itinerary to make the most efficient use of your pass.
  • Consider opening hours and proximity between attractions when planning your daily schedule.

Be Flexible:

  • Take advantage of the flexibility offered by the pass to change your plans on the go.
  • If you come across a hidden gem or receive recommendations from locals, don’t hesitate to make adjustments to your itinerary.
  • Relax and enjoy the city at your own pace.

Make Reservations:

  • For certain attractions, such as guided tours or popular museums, it’s advisable to make reservations in advance to secure your spot.
  • Check the official websites of the attractions for reservation details or contact the customer support team provided by the Stockholm Go City Pass.

Take Advantage of Fast-Track Entry:

  • Save time by using the fast-track entry option available for select attractions with your All-Inclusive Pass.
  • Avoid waiting in long queues and maximize your time exploring instead.

Explore Beyond Central Stockholm:

  • While central Stockholm offers a wealth of attractions, don’t forget to explore the beautiful archipelago and surrounding areas covered by the pass.
  • Take a boat tour to discover the stunning islands and picturesque landscapes.
  • Experience the rich cultural heritage of Sweden outside the city center.
